German East Africa
German East Africa (Deutsch-Ostafrika) (GEA) was a German colony in the African Great Lakes region, which included present-day Burundi, Rwanda, and the mainland part of Tanzania.

Scuttling
Scuttling is the deliberate sinking of a ship by allowing water to flow into the hull.
